Transaction 58eeab24c5789dff8ffe2bb21d1a9558b58701266000d998689dc31f4a4413b8

2 Input
2 Outputs
  • 58eeab24c5789dff8ffe2bb21d1a9558b58701266000d998689dc31f4a4413b8:0
  • value  1850000
    address  mv4rnyY3Su5gjcDNzbMLKBQkBicCtHUtFB
  • 58eeab24c5789dff8ffe2bb21d1a9558b58701266000d998689dc31f4a4413b8:1
  • value  1144574
    address  2Mt5MRq1TDuWWhGtfG8zLdcNgMSRv7pb4g6